i2c: 'i2c-bus' node support for v4.8-rc1

This includes the device tree binding and I2C core changes to support
the i2c-bus subnode that I2C masters can use to describe their slaves
in a separate namespace and therefore avoid clashing with potentially
other subnodes.

@@ -32,6 +32,14 @@ wants to support one of the below features, it should adapt the bindings below.
- clock-frequency
	frequency of bus clock in Hz.

- i2c-bus
	For I2C adapters that have child nodes that are a mixture of both I2C
	devices and non-I2C devices, the 'i2c-bus' subnode can be used for
	populating I2C devices. If the 'i2c-bus' subnode is present, only
	subnodes of this will be considered as I2C slaves. The properties,
	'#address-cells' and '#size-cells' must be defined under this subnode
	if present.

- i2c-scl-falling-time-ns
	Number of nanoseconds the SCL signal takes to fall; t(f) in the I2C
	specification.
